It is with great sadness and heavy hearts that we announce the passing of Brian Paul Hickey on Sunday, December 20th, 2020 at the age of 70. Brian leaves behind his wife Lynn (nee Spencer), his children Spencer (Lisa), Trevor (Jenny) and Melissa (Al). Brian also leaves behind 11 grandchildren and his siblings Don, Bill (Ann), Donna, Mary (Brian), Paul and Coleen (Leonard). He is predeceased by his parents Ethel and Elmer Hickey and brother in-law Bill Plager. Brian grew up in East City and worked at the Westclox for 17 years before managing P.G. Towns & Sons General Store in Douro. He was a generous man who gave back to the community in many ways. He was iconic in resurrecting youth baseball in Douro and was a dedicated coach with the Douro Minor Hockey Association. Brian had a love for music and, he and his wife Lynn were part of the church choir for many years at St. Joseph’s Parish in Douro and more recently at St. Anne’s Parish in Peterborough.
